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court held that the High Court erred in quashing the proceedings under Section 138 of the Negotiable Instruments Act, 1881, on the grounds of improper notice issuance. The Court clarified that the 15-day period for issuing notice should be counted from the date of receipt of information regarding the cheque's dishonor, which in this case was on 17.1.1994 due to Pongal holidays. The appeal was allowed, and the High Court's order was set aside, directing the trial court to proceed with the matter as per law.
